About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Design, install, operate and optimize the Court's Oracle database resources and solutions, ensuring high availability, integrity, security and performance of institutional data
  • Install, deploy, administer and maintain the set of tools, software and hardware for the organization's Oracle solutions
  • Handle incidents, problems, requests and level-3 changes related to the database environment
  • Perform configurations, changes and optimizations (tuning) to ensure optimal application performance
  • Keep the environment up to date by applying patches and fixes, following change management guidelines
  • Provide specialized technical support in data techniques and tools for system maintenance projects
  • Administer the Oracle environment specifically, maintaining the data object library and ensuring an integrated view of information
  • Specify logical data security criteria and validate logical and physical models with the client
  • Configure and manage backup and restore routines, supporting the proposal of data protection policies
  • Perform continuous analysis of performance and utilization of computing resources
  • Lead the evaluation of new database infrastructure solutions and prepare technical specifications to support institutional analyses
  • Prepare and keep technical documentation and best-practice articles up to date.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Education: Bachelor's degree completed or in progress in Information Technology (IT)
  • Courses and Certifications: ITIL 4 training (minimum 12 hours)
  • Official ITIL 4 Foundation certification or higher
  • Official OCP (Oracle Certified Professional) certification
  • Linux Fundamentals course (minimum 20 hours)
  • Oracle Cloud Infrastructure Multicloud Architect Professional course
  • Professional Experience: Demonstrable experience in the database administration specialty
  • Behavioral Competencies: Analytical ability, focus on quality and security, proactivity, professional communication
